Platform: windows 10
Browser: Microsoft Edge Version 111.0.1661.54 (Official build) (64-bit)
When I used PomoDo for the first time, I couldn't hear its default notification and it was a normal windows notification.
It was so annoying because I didn't notice that the sessions are over.
I managed to solve this issue by following these steps:

  1. open "Settings" and go to "Notifications & actions"
  2. Search for "PomoDo (Via Microsoft Edge)"' and open it
  3. Select "Top" instead of "Normal".
